PRIME Minister John Howard today said he had no need to apologise for telling Muslims they needed to embrace Australian values.
Mr Howard sparked controversy yesterday by saying on talk-back radio that a small group of Muslim migrants had refused to accept their adopted country's values and had not learned English.
His comments sparked fury among some Muslim leaders who say they were offended.
But Mr Howard today stood by his comments.
"I don't apologise," he told reporters.
"I think they are missing the point and the point is that I don't care, and the Australian people don't care, where people come from.
"There's a small section of the Islamic population which is unwilling to integrate and I have said generally all migrants ... they have to integrate."
